Playing for the first time as the Republic of Ireland, they suffered two defeats at home and away against Italy in 1926. During the early years, the Republic of Ireland was not a major force in football around the continent. They played friendly matches frequently against Hungary, Germany, Poland, Switzerland, Luxembourg and Belgium. They failed to qualify for the 1934 world cup finals, suffering a 5-2 defeat against Holland. They faced Norway in their qualification match for the 1938 world cup finals, however suffered a 6-5 defeat on aggregate. They suffered many miserable results in friendly matches played, including a 6-0 defeat in Warsaw against Poland. Their finest result while playing friendly matches before 1950 was a fine 4-0 win in Dublin against Switzerland in September 1938. The Republic of Ireland were in a 1950 world cup qualification section that included Finland and Swede. They started off the campaign suffering a 3-1 defeat in Stockholm against the Swedes. A 3-0 win over Finland in 1949 was encouraging, however a 3-1 defeat against Sweden in Dublin killed off hopes of qualification for the finals.
